Tripod Stability Techniques for Clear Pictures
Achieving unwavering balance with your camera stand is incredibly necessary for creating clear images , especially in challenging conditions or when working with lengthy optics . Verify your tripod legs are completely open and set on a level surface . Use sandbags to increase overall steadiness , particularly on sloped landscape. Lastly , check all fasteners to avoid unwanted shifting .

Understanding Tripod Weight Capacity & Load Limits
Knowing your tripod's highest weight capacity is absolutely important for safe picture taking . Disregarding this figure can lead to harm to your prized photographic equipment . Tripod weight ratings are usually rated in lbs and kg, representing the combined burden the stand can securely bear , including the lens and any affixed additions. Be sure to confirm the brand's stated rating before mounting your device and note that exceeding it could undermine the support's stability .
